PSA: eat and drink off your kids silicon plates once in a while by snooloosey in Parenting

[–]bebemamafrank 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I had a few episodes where my kids silicone plates and cups had the soap smell and taste! I went crazy trying to figure out how to fix it. The only way I got the taste out was baking the silicone plates/bowls, etc (100% silicone) in the oven for a bit to remove the soap residue. After that I realized certain dishwasher pods were the culprit. I only use Finish Quantum Powerball pods now, but even then it depends where I buy them! If I buy them at a discount store or even Amazon, the residue taste comes back. I strictly only buy mine at Costco or BJs now and I haven’t had the issue return. For plastic straw cups and other things I couldn’t bake (and vinegar soak and wash didn’t work), I tossed and invested in stainless steel 🤷🏻‍♀️
